Runography What happens when you are a passionate photographer along with being a dedicated runner/ cyclist? Something special: an excellent opportunity to see and capture the world in a very unique way. Up until a few years ago, it was extremely cumbersome  to take photos while being out and about running and biking. Cameras were just too big and heavy. The advent of action cameras such as the GoPro changed all that. It’s no longer a hassle to combine these awesome hobbies: runography. Red Bull 400 Everybody who has seen a ski jumping facility in real life would agree that it’s an intimidating sight. Standing on top of the jump is even scarier. And let’s not even talk about actually jumping down. And then there is Red Bull who had a totally crazy idea about this: why not turn the ski jump upside down? Well, not literally. Sort of. A business trip brought me back to San Francisco last week. This is always an opportunity to experience some wonderful runs. The city itself is an ideal stomping ground for runners. Stunning scenery, challenging terrain and decent temperatures all year round make the city so unique. The Presidio especially offers a number of amazing trails with sweeping views over the Pacific Ocean and Golden Gate Bridge.
